CHECKING IN
Please arrive ten minutes early. If you are late for the start of class, wait for the instructor’s attention and ask permission to join. Members must be in good standing (that is, paid to date) to join class.
GUEST PRIVILEGES
Members are invited to bring or send guests to ZAZAWA for an introductory visit for the purpose of introducing them as potential members. Subject to ZAZAWA’s manager's approval, members may bring or send as many guests as they desire. However, members may bring or send only three guests at any one time and the same person may not visit as a guest of any member more than once in a 90-day period. Guests must be 18 years of age or older. We reserve the right to discontinue guest privileges, in whole or in part, for the general benefit of the facility.
DRESS CODE
We reserve the right to deny use of the facility to any person whose attire we do not consider to be appropriate in connection with the public image of our facility and our rules and regulations. No profane language or slogans on any attire in the club is permitted.
No shoes, jewellery, piercings and/or any sharp objects allowed on the mat area. You must wear shoes or flip flops when you are not on the mat.
LOCKER ROOM
All personal effects such as jackets, shoes or gym bags should be placed at designated areas. We recommend that members and guests do not bring valuables into the facility. We are not responsible for lost or stolen articles. Pursuant to your membership contract, you have waived any right to sue ZAZAWA for lost or stolen articles. Any personal articles left over night may be placed in the lost and found. We accept no responsibility for articles left behind.

PERSONAL CONDUCT
Members and guests are subject to the control and guidance of ZAZAWA’s instructors and must follow their instructions while at the facility. Members and guests agree to conduct themselves in a quiet and well-mannered fashion when in or about the facility and not cause any disturbances or interfere with the safe use or enjoyment of the facility by other members and guests. Members or guests shall not conduct, purchase or subscribe to any commercial business or activity on the facilities premises or solicit other members or guests for any reason without ZAZAWA’s prior written consent. Under no circumstances shall members or guests interfere with ZAZAWA’s conduct of its business. Any complaints (other than those of an emergency nature or requiring immediate attention by personnel) shall be made directly to the manager, in private.

NO SMOKING
In the interest of providing a healthy and safe environment for our members and guests, our facility adheres to a no smoking policy. The use of any type of tobacco products, including smokeless tobacco, within the facility is prohibited.
TELEPHONES
No phone calls allowed in the training area. Phones should be kept on silent during class hours.
FOOD AND DRINK
Food is not permitted in any area. You may carry beverages in covered plastic containers; no glass containers are permitted at the facility. Please properly dispose of all drinking containers and waste in the trash receptacles.
MEMBER'S RESPONSIBILITY
You should consult with your physician before training at our facility. You understand and acknowledge that we have no expertise in diagnosing, examining or treating any medical condition. You agree you will not use the facility with any medical condition, including open cuts, abrasions, sores, infections, maladies or inability to maintain personal hygiene, if such a condition poses a direct threat to the health or safety of yourself and others and agree you will use the facility in accordance with all applicable public health requirements. It is your responsibility to consult with your physician to determine if any of these medical conditions exists and, if so, whether such condition poses a direct threat to the health or safety of yourself or others. ZAZAWA reserves the right, however, to make the final determination in this regard.
